Conclusion
Daiwa 21 Ballistic MQ LT 1000DX edges out Shimano Super 2500 GT RD Spinning reel with fighting drag with slightly better overall performance, especially on the ball bearings (8) and the ergonomics (6.43 out of 10). Still, Shimano Super 2500 GT RD Spinning reel with fighting drag holds its own with strengths like a line retrieve per crank of 82 cm / 32.3 inch and a maximum drag of 2,5 kg - 5.5 lbs, making it a solid choice depending on your preferences and fishing needs.
